**Management Meeting Minutes — Pilot Churn Review**

Sales leads: churn in the Fennick pilot hit 18% last month, mostly small accounts dropping after the trial period. Lena thinks onboarding is the weak spot, not pricing. Action items: each lead to call their top five at-risk accounts this week, and log exit reasons in the pilot tracker. We'll revisit retention incentives at the next sync. Context on where this pilot fits is in the note below.

internal memo for fadup-fahog: Gross margin on Ralath came in at 20 percent against a plan of 20 percent. Only 9 of the 140 pilot accounts renewed Ralath, so a churn review is set for October 15.

## Authentication

The Larkspur partner SFTP drop authenticates via the internal Gatewright relay, not direct key exchange. If the nightly pull from Cobaltine Logistics fails with an auth error, restart the relay worker before escalating. The relay itself authenticates to the drop-sync service with an API key, rotated quarterly by the platform team. Use the key below for manual relay calls.

app token of hawif-tahaf = zpat11_gv0qkZoHQzB

Management Meeting Minutes — Norfell Trading

Quick recap from Tuesday: the Brightvale Packaging contract is up in March. Dana walked us through pricing — they want a 6% bump, we're pushing back. Consensus was to renew for one year max while we scout alternatives. Branch managers, hold off on volume commitments. One more thing before we wrap up.

internal memo for tageg-tafop: The western region missed its Soreth quota by 6.8 percent last quarter. Fenvanax Freight plans to lower the Julix list price by 53.5 percent in November. The board signed off on a budget of $287.6 million for Project Eliath. The renewal with Novvanix Holdings closes at $241.6 million a year, 35.4 percent below the last contract.

## Runbook: Ledgerbird profile-store resharding

Resharding moves user-profile rows across Ledgerbird shards. Only run during the low-traffic window. Steps: freeze writes via the admin flag, snapshot the ring, run the rebalance job, verify row counts per shard, unfreeze. Abort if any shard exceeds 80% disk during the move. Do not change the hash function mid-migration — it invalidates the ring snapshot. Confirm the rebalancer is running with the following configuration before you start.

config for tagaf-bawif:
[norok]
host = norok.ordinworks.local
user = norok_svc
database = norok_prod